Overview
Designed and published by Eyewind Limited, Case Hunter is a highly interactive, hybrid-genre detective adventure application that stands out within the casual mobile puzzle sector. Historically, the puzzle market has relied on static, linear seek-and-find mechanics that offer little long-term replayability. In contrast, this application blends traditional hidden-object gameplay with environmental puzzle-solving, interactive interrogations, and passive tycoon economics. This multi-layered design keeps players engaged and reduces cognitive fatigue by offering a variety of tasks.
The core gameplay loop centers on highly detailed crime scenes where players must interact directly with the environment rather than simply tapping static items. Investigating a crime scene requires active spatial reasoning; players must open physical cabinets, slide panels, and trigger chain reactions to uncover hidden clues. Once collected, these clues are used in active interrogations. During these segments, players match evidence to the statements of suspects to expose lies, adding a light deduction layer that makes the puzzle solving feel more meaningful.
To balance these active puzzle-solving phases, the developers integrated an idle hotel management system. This metagame lets players invest currency earned from cases to renovate hotel rooms and run virtual storefronts. This inclusion creates a satisfying progression cycle: solving cases generates resources to build the hotel, and the hotel passively generates income to unlock more cases, successfully preventing the high player churn rate typical of single-track puzzle games.
From a technical perspective, the application features an optimized vector cartoon art style paired with retro-inspired background tracks that create an immersive, noir-lite atmosphere. It is highly accessible across devices, requiring only basic Android hardware while supporting desktop play through Google Play Games on PC. This PC setup requires Windows 10, solid-state storage, and virtualization to deliver seamless, larger-screen interactions.

FAQs
Is an active cellular network connection required to play Case Hunter?
No, the core campaign chapters and hotel management systems can be accessed offline, though online connectivity is required to load rewarded advertisements or make in-app purchases.
How does the idle hotel management system impact overall case progression?
The hotel acts as a passive income generator, allowing players to gather the resources needed to unlock high-level cases without being forced to grind.
Are there penances or score reductions for incorrect taps during searches?
No, the game does not punish players for trial-and-error tapping, keeping the focus on relaxing, stress-free exploration.
What specific premium benefits does the VIP Pass offer?
The VIP Pass removes mandatory interstitial ads, provides a recurring daily allowance of premium currency, and unlocks exclusive decorative hotel themes and custom detective cosmetics.
Does the application collect and share sensitive user data with third parties?
The developer's data safety declarations show that basic location data and app performance metrics may be shared with third parties, primarily to serve localized ads.
